Output d5fc388f8d55baec79e1b524d681b724d8a1f439d1b0c905673f12155f698c97:9

value
1097842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d95a886bb87d626ea79758636ef999e485768baa OP_EQUAL
address
3MWH1WLk2SqRhoivKJkTxbecoWSgTX51Mb
transaction
d5fc388f8d55baec79e1b524d681b724d8a1f439d1b0c905673f12155f698c97